The name Martin has been used for four tropical cyclones worldwide: For one storm in the Atlantic Ocean, two in the South Pacific Ocean and for one extratropical European windstorm.

Atlantic Ocean

[edit]

The name Martin has been used one time since 2016, when it replaced the name Matthew on the list of tropical system naming list in 2016.

  • Hurricane Martin (2022) – short-lived but very large Category 1 hurricane that churned in the open North Atlantic

South Pacific

[edit]

The WMO retired the name Martin from use in the South Pacific basin following the 1997–98 cyclone season

Europe

[edit]
  • Cyclone Martin (1999) – caused devastating damage in southern France in late December 1999, killing 30 people
